A new Alcea species A. ilamica (Malvaceae), is described from Ilam province of Iran. The new species belongs to the sect. Pterocarpa. Differences from other Iranian species and its geographical distribution are discussed. Pityriasis rosea is a short-lived rash that commences initially as a large so-called ‘herald’ patch followed by a rapidly evolving eruption on the trunk and extremities. Characteristic pattern of lesions follow the lines of cleavage in a ‘christmas tree’ distribution.
